There never was a cavitation problem with the K20A oil pumps. One person used 'fear, doubt and uncertainty' to promote their solution to a non existent problem, which unfortunately got magazine coverage and then become part of internet folklore, indistinguishable from fact. Oil pump cavitation results in metal pitting from the bubble implosion - which I've even heard mentioned in association with K20 oil pumps. We've also not seen an oil pressure drop on 10,300 rpm dyno runs.
The only comment I'd have is that many people run oil which is too light for the operating oil temperature. 5-30 is great for a street car or drag engine, but not so good for a race engine.
